The 30-have on check: Maximizing Your Wardrobe’s Utility
Before making a obtain, check with you a straightforward but profound concern: will I dress in this a minimum of thirty moments? This concept, known as the 30-Wear exam, is a powerful psychological checkpoint that forces us To guage an item’s accurate prospective in our life. It immediately filters out impulse purchases and hyper-fashionable parts destined to be worn only once or twice for any social websites put up.
Every time you use a garment, you reduce its Price tag per use and its environmental impression per don. A $300 coat worn 30 times has a value per use of $ten. A $30 coat worn once has a value per dress in of $30. The mathematics is easy, however the implication is significant. A wardrobe filled with things you get to for 7 days just after 7 days is not only additional affordable but in addition a lot more sustainable. It is about developing a collection of reputable favorites in lieu of a revolving door of forgettable developments. superior-frequency don is the final word indicator of A prosperous purchase and also a Main principle of sluggish trend.

The financial knowledge of purchasing good quality
A higher upfront selling price tag can generally certainly be a barrier for buyers. nevertheless, legitimate economic knowledge lies in knowing the lengthy-time period price of an investment piece outfits merchandise compared to the recurring price of disposable trend. allow us to crack it down. Buying a new, cheap $sixty coat annually for 5 years will set you back $300. that is certainly $300 spent on 5 items that very likely provided inadequate efficiency and ended up within a landfill.
Alternatively, investing $300 in only one, large-good quality coat that lasts for five years or even more leads to a similar expenditure but yields a far greater return. you can get a exceptional products, an improved sporting knowledge, and a transparent conscience. Additionally, this calculation isn't going to even contain the concealed environmental and social costs of fast trend—the air pollution, the source depletion, plus the exploitative labor practices. whenever you factor in the true Value, investing in properly-built, prolonged-lasting clothes is not merely a model option; it is easily the most fiscally and ethically audio decision.
